Checklist
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.
- Confirm the exact configuration in writing before the deposit is paid.
- Record the arrival condition with photographs on the day of delivery.
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.
- Keep certificates current and filed against the exact model name.
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.

Frequently asked questions
How should used Lux X units be disposed of?
Through designated battery or electronics collection points, never in general household waste.
